#37ae63 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#37ae63 is composed of 21.6% red, 68.2% green and 38.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 68.4% cyan, 0% magenta, 43.1% yellow and 31.8% black. It has a hue angle of 142.2 degrees, a saturation of 52% and a lightness of 44.9%. #37ae63 color hex could be obtained by blending #6effc6 with #005d00. Closest websafe color is: #339966.

#37ae63 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#37ae63 has RGB values of R:55, G:174, B:99 and CMYK values of C:0.68, M:0, Y:0.43, K:0.32. Its decimal value is 3649123.

Shades and Tints of #37ae63

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#030a06 is the darkest color, while #fafdfb is the lightest one.

Tones of #37ae63

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#6c7971 is the less saturated color, while #02e355 is the most saturated one.
